
Few cocktails hit the way a properly stirred Negroni does, and this mezcal riff brings a gorgeous smoky depth to the classic bittersweet formula. The combination of mezcal, Campari, and sweet vermouth creates a drink that's bold, complex, and surprisingly easy to pull together at home with just a mixing glass and a bar spoon. Stirring for a full 20β25 seconds is the move here β it chills and dilutes the drink to exactly the right silky texture without watering it down. That final twist of orange peel isn't just for looks; expressing the oils over the glass adds a bright citrus note that ties everything together beautifully. Fill a mixing glass two-thirds full with ice. Add the mezcal, Campari, and sweet vermouth.
Stir with a bar spoon for 20β25 seconds, until the outside of the mixing glass feels thoroughly chilled and the liquid is well-diluted.
